About This Position

Summary Description

nbkc bank is currently looking for a VP, Community Development Manager, to join our the nbkc bank team.

The Community Development Manager will help guide our Community Development work and serve as the Bank’s Community Affairs Officer. Community Development promotes economic resilience and mobility for low- and moderate-income (LMI) and underserved households and communities by partnering with intermediaries, conducting research, and bringing together stakeholders in the Kansas City area. This position will work 100% in the office based out of Kansas City, MO and will require travel within the KC metro area for events, and business and community development.

What you’ll do

  • Identify, build, cultivate, and maintain strong partnership in the Bank's LMI communities to meet the Bank's CRA/community development strategy and goals, including relationships with key community influencers, advocates, policy and civic organizations, local and statewide governments, and other nonprofits that serve the needs of the community
  • Drive community mortgage lending, community development lending and investment opportunities within the bank's community
  • Coordinate and/or conduct seminars and financial education sessions for mortgages and home improvement, small businesses, adults, youth, seniors, and other related CRA target issues or audiences
  • Work with the CRA Officer and key nbkc leaders to develop and execute strategic plans to ensure the success of nbkc’s Community Development and Lending Programs
  • Increase nbkc’s community engagement by serving on boards and committees of nonprofit organizations serving LMI communities within the Bank's assessment area as well as identifying and coordinating volunteer opportunities for Bank employees to participate in to meet established goals
  • Obtain and analyze loan applications for home loans and/or to support community and economic development projects.
  • Develop and execute a focused plan to grow and sustain client relationships within the Kansas City market for community development
  • Prepare examination-ready self-assessments and performance context documentation
  • Prepare all necessary reports to executive management and Board of Directors
  • Serve as subject matter expert on project committees as appropriate
  • Follow all applicable laws and regulations.
  • Perform other duties and projects as assigned.


What you’ll bring

  • High school diploma or GED required
  • Minimum 5 years of experience with developing programs, policies, and procedures within a banking or financial institution.
  • 3-5 years relevant work experience in commercial lending, community development lending, mortgage lending, with a preference for existing experience within service area
  • Demonstrated understanding of CRA, Fair Lending, and other banking compliance regulations
  • Bilingual Spanish/English
  • Excellent inter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ills
  • Demonstrated ability to make one-on-one and group presentations
  • Ability to work independently and manage multiple projects
